Rivian Brings RivianOS 2 to All R1 Vehicles

Rivian's 2026.31 update rebuilds the R1 experience on RivianOS 2, putting Gen 1 and Gen 2 R1 vehicles on the same software platform as the R2, with a redesigned interface and new route alerts.

Rivian’s 2026.31 software update moves every R1 on the road, across both Gen 1 and Gen 2 architectures, onto RivianOS 2, the platform that already runs the R2. The company describes RivianOS 2 as an AI-defined platform and says the update brings new graphics, a redesigned interface layout, and deeper compute integration to the R1 cabin. With R1 and R2 now on one software stack, Rivian says feature updates and interface changes land across the full lineup, tailored to each vehicle’s hardware.

What Changes in the R1 Interface?

Rivian says converging R1 onto RivianOS 2 establishes a shared software design language across its vehicle line. The R1 update introduces:

  • Adaptive controls and layout: Essential controls adjust to the drive. Quick controls and the media player can be placed on either side of the display, and a new vertical status bar keeps key vehicle functions within reach.
  • Settings 2: A rebuilt settings environment with context-aware controls and universal search, which the company says makes on-the-go adjustments faster.
  • Graphics engine: Gen 2 R1 and R2 vehicles use Unreal Engine 5 to render real-time 3D visualizations of the vehicle and its surroundings on the central display. Gen 1 R1 vehicles retain Unreal Engine 4 to preserve screen responsiveness on their display hardware.
  • Real-time route alerts: Information from Google Maps about police presence and speed cameras now appears in in-vehicle navigation. Rivian says the incident and alert data draws on local authorities, third-party sources, and real-time contributions from the Google Maps and Waze communities.

Two additional features are limited to Connect+ subscribers. A dedicated weather app shows real-time conditions, air quality metrics, and a 10-day forecast on the center display or along a navigation route. Mobile Live Trips allows subscribers to start, view, and update active trips in the vehicle directly from the Rivian mobile app. Connect+ requires a subscription, and streaming content accessed through it requires separate accounts with each streaming service.

Rivian Unified Intelligence Across Generations

Unifying the software platform lets R1 vehicles use Rivian Unified Intelligence, which the company describes as a common AI foundation connecting select vehicle, mobile, and service experiences.

Hardware determines how much of that capability each vehicle receives. R2 and Gen 2 R1 models carry more computing power, which Rivian says enables advanced, low-latency processing through hybrid edge compute and local AI processing. Both Gen 1 and Gen 2 R1 models receive expanded cloud-assisted voice capabilities and refreshed driver display hierarchies.

Data Controls and Rollout

RivianOS 2 lets owners toggle hotword wake-words, limit location sharing, and adjust driver profile data at any time, across all vehicle generations.

The 2026.31 over-the-air update is beginning its rollout to eligible R1 and R2 vehicles. Rivian directs owners to the Rivian App or the vehicle’s center display for full release notes and update availability for a specific vehicle.
